Do I need to know anything about wine?

No. Roughly half the people at any hosted tasting have never been to one. The only thing we ask is that you say when you don’t like something, it’s far more useful to us than politeness, and it makes the next pour better.

I’m driving. Is that a problem?

Not at all. Spittoons are on every table and nobody blinks. Six 60ml pours is a little over two standard drinks if you swallow all of it, so pace yourself or spit, and there’s plenty of free parking if you’d rather leave the car and walk back for it.

Can you cater for allergies and non-drinkers?

Yes to both. Tell us in the booking notes and Josie will rebuild the tapas plate. Non-drinking guests pay $18 and get the food, the talk, and a flight of Marlborough grape juice and alcohol-free sparkling.
